Dr. Caleb Liu is a Technology Specialist who assists in patent drafting and prosecution in various areas, including electronics, computer systems, telecommunications, and electro-mechanical devices and systems.

Prior to joining Eagle IP, Caleb served as a faculty member at Northwestern Polytechnical University in Xi’an, China, where he taught information science and technology and conducted research for ten years. He led several research projects focusing on guidance, navigation, and control in the aerospace field. Caleb has authored numerous publications in international technical journals and conferences and is an inventor on several invention patents in China. Additionally, he was an honorary fellow of the Department of Electrical and Computer Engineering at the University of Wisconsin-Madison in the United States for his research on information processing in Wireless Sensor Networks. Caleb also has considerable entrepreneurial experience transferring his academic lab’s research outcomes to industries such as cybersecurity and AI through patent trade and investment.

Caleb’s areas of expertise include information processing, communication, computer engineering, navigation, automatic control, sensor networks, robotics, AI, cybersecurity, and aerospace engineering.

His working languages are English and Mandarin Chinese.
